The Computer Sciences Department at the University of Wisconsin–Madison invites 
applications for a Ph.D. position at the intersection of programming languages 
and quantum computing. Given the rapid experimental progress and growing public 
interest in the practical realization of quantum computers, this is a unique 
opportunity to join a research community working to bridge theory and practice.
